Course Description:
Essential elements of atmospheric physics, including thermodynamics,
(e.g. adiabatic processes, phase transformatinos, stratification),
aerosol and cloud physics (e.g. nucleation, Kohler theory, growth
by condensation and collection), and radiative transfer (e.g. Beer's law,
transfer equations with and without scattering).
Prerequisite: MA3530 and PH2300 Restrictions: Graduate standing
